What Is the Cost of Living Near Brooklyn?

Understanding the cost of living near Brooklyn is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Brooklyn United.
Brooklyn (NYC borough) Cost of Living is extremely high, varies by neighborhood from very expensive to astronomically expensive. MTA subway/bus. When planning your budget based on a salary from Brooklyn United,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$2,800 - $4,500+ A significant portion of Brooklyn United sal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$150 - $250 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$127 (MTA 30-day MetroCard)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$480 - $720 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$550 - $1,000+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$440 - $800+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$4,547 - $7,277+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
